Output bf63e66a3043fe700f3073b99e1e4c5a96a403752ad5ee0b35f080eaec3fe64d:2

value
98801434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eac362c09f36a87bc3116fe48b3eaf8df0f17b2 OP_EQUAL
address
MF59Es9K3MjhqRntnnABjhAwZpLdvnQEty
transaction
bf63e66a3043fe700f3073b99e1e4c5a96a403752ad5ee0b35f080eaec3fe64d
spent
true